AWS Organizations now supports higher quotas for service control policies (SCPs)

Today’s signal AWS What’s New recently reported AWS Organizations now supports higher quotas for service control policies (SCPs). Published context: May 15, 2026. AWS Organizations now supports higher quotas for service control policies (SCPs). The maximum number of SCPs that can be attached to a single node (root, OU, or account) has increased from 5 to 10, and the maximum SCP size has increased from 5,120 to 10,240 characters.
